About This Book
Terry the turtle is the only one in the jungle who dares to believe he can fly—and he just might prove everyone wrong! Watch as Terry turns the impossible into an amazing adventure that shows why dreams matter more than doubts.
Quick Assessment
This charming story follows Terry, a determined turtle who dreams of flying despite the disbelief of other jungle animals. Perfect for early readers aged 5-8, the book encourages perseverance and believing in oneself. The gentle narrative and simple vocabulary make it ideal for young children starting their reading journey.
